Spotting Knockoff Patek Philippe Watches: Key Details
The allure of Patek Philippe's exquisite timepieces frequently attracts deceptive individuals crafting convincing forgeries. Protecting your investment requires careful scrutiny. Pay close attention to the movement – a genuine Patek Philippe will possess a meticulously detailed engine with Geneva stripes and other hallmarks, while fakes often have rudimentary or no decoration. Observe the dial; correct fonts, exact printing, and impeccable alignment of the Patek Philippe logo are critical; reproductions often show inconsistencies here. The weight also provides a indication - genuine Patek Philippes are made from high-grade materials, resulting in a noticeably heavier feel. Furthermore, the serial number location and engraving should be consistent with Patek Philippe’s standards – seek expert validation if in doubt. Ultimately, purchasing from an reputable dealer remains the most secure route to possession of a genuine masterpiece.
